How Does the Air Busan Flight Cancellation Policy Work?

The fundamental rule of the Air Busan Flight Cancellation Policy hinges on the concept of time-restricted penalties. The closer your request is made to the scheduled flight departure time, the higher the cancellation fee will be. Air Busan allows passengers to cancel flights and receive refunds subject to fare rules, but strictly enforces penalties for late cancellations and no-shows. To cancel, you must pay cancellation fees that scale depending on the route and how close to departure the cancellation is made.

The 24-Hour Grace Period

For itineraries originating or touching ground in specific regions (such as flights bound to or from the United States, when applicable under consumer protection frameworks), Air Busan generally honors a 24-hour refund window. If you cancel within 24 hours of making your booking—and the flight was reserved at least 7 days prior to departure—you can claim a full refund back to your original payment method without a penalty.

Class and Fare Type Restrictions

Air Busan splits its seat inventory into categories like Special, Event, and Regular Fares.

  • Event/Promotional Fares: These heavily discounted tickets carry strict rules. They are frequently completely non-refundable, meaning if you cancel, you will only be able to claw back government airport taxes.
  • Regular Fares: These standard-tier tickets offer the highest level of flexibility, incurring much lower processing fees for early cancellations.

Air Busan Cancellation Fees and Refund Structures

Air Busan implements a tiered refund structure based on days remaining before departure. While exact amounts adjust due to international currency exchanges and jet fuel surcharges, the 2026 baseline for international travel operates on this scale:

Time of Cancellation Notice

Cancellation Fee Severity

Refund Eligibility

91+ Days Before Departure

Minimal / None

High (Near-Full Refund)

90 to 61 Days Before Departure

Low Tier Fee

Partial Refund

60 to 4 Days Before Departure

Moderate Tier Fee

Partial Refund

3 Days to Flight Departure

Maximum Tier Fee

Low Refund Value

After Departure / No-Show

Non-Refundable

Only Airport Taxes Refunded

Crucial Booking Tip: Tickets purchased through third-party platforms (like online travel agencies or global flight aggregators) cannot be refunded directly on the Air Busan website. They must be processed through the original booking agent's system, subject to the agent's unique administrative fees.

Managing Your Flights Digitally: Step-by-Step Cancellation

To cancel your flight directly with Air Busan without waiting on international customer support queues, utilize their website or mobile application:

  1. Head to the official Air Busan website and log into your account (or use non-member verification).
  2. Open the "Manage Booking" or "Reservation Finder" portal.
  3. Supply your reservation number (PNR), passenger name, and departure date.
  4. Review your itinerary summary and select the "Cancel Reservation" option.
  5. The system will automatically calculate your specific cancellation fee and display the remaining refund balance.
  6. Confirm the cancellation to trigger the automated credit card refund cycle.

Pro-Tips to Outwit High Cancellation Charges

  • Watch for Airline-Initiated Cancellations: If Air Busan changes your flight schedule significantly, cuts a route due to fuel adjustments, or cancels a departure due to extreme regional weather, you are automatically exempt from standard penalties and are entitled to a full cash refund or alternative itinerary rebooking.

FAQs

Can I cancel an Air Busan flight because of medical emergencies?

Air Busan may review penalty waivers for documented medical emergencies or the passing of an immediate family member. You must present verified, official medical certificates or documentation to their specialized customer solution desk before the flight takes off to be considered for an exception.

How long does it take for Air Busan to process a refund?

If you booked directly through Air Busan using a credit or debit card, refund approval is typically processed within 7 to 10 business days. However, depending on your banking institution's processing cycles, it may take an additional billing statement for the credit to appear on your account.

What is the "No-Show" penalty on Air Busan?

If you fail to cancel your reservation at least a few hours before departure and miss the flight, your ticket is categorized as a "No-Show." Under the Air Busan Flight Cancellation Policy, No-Show tickets completely lose their base fare value, and you will only be eligible to request a return of paid airport use taxes.

Can I change my flight date instead of canceling it?

Yes, date and itinerary modifications are permitted under the "Change Booking" option. Modifying a date usually carries a smaller penalty fee than an outright cancellation, though you will still be responsible for covering any fare difference between the old flight and the new slot.
